Pakistan Stock Exchange Sees Steady Growth in Market Capitalization and Index Performance in First Half of 2024

Karachi, In the first half of 2024, the Pakistan Stock Exchange (PSE) demonstrated a steady increase in market capitalization and performance across major indexes, according to the latest data. From November to April, market capitalization rose from Rs. 8,729,523.266 million to Rs. 9,746,961.299 million, reflecting robust investor confidence and a bullish market trend.

In November, the listed capital was recorded at Rs. 1,656,800.393 million, and the KSE 100 Index, a benchmark stock market index, stood at 60,531.270. The KSE All Share Index was at 40,324.280. Turnover of shares reached 14,056.434 million in the ready market and 3,686.656 million in future contracts.

December saw further growth, with listed capital increasing to Rs. 1,665,476.972 million. Market capitalization ascended to Rs. 9,062,902.809 million. The KSE 100 Index rose to 62,451.040 and the All Share Index to 41,916.270. The turnover of shares surged to 21,165.662 million in the ready market and 5,347.305 million in future contracts, indicating heightened trading activity.

By January, the listed capital marginally increased to Rs. 1,669,726.507 million and market capitalization to Rs. 9,073,759.924 million. The indices saw slight adjustments, with the KSE 100 at 61,979.180 and the All Share at 41,892.680. Share turnover in the ready market was reported at 11,737.426 million and in future contracts at 4,167.581 million.

In February, the listed capital stood at Rs. 1,671,335.883 million, with market capitalization climbing to Rs. 9,225,160.480 million. The KSE 100 Index increased to 64,578.520 and the All Share Index to 42,840.890. The turnover of shares decreased to 7,190.089 million in the ready market and 2,884.350 million in future contracts.

March data showed continued growth, with listed capital at Rs. 1,673,001.673 million and market capitalization reaching Rs. 9,447,694.312 million. The KSE 100 Index improved to 67,005.110 and the All Share Index to 44,562.880. Share turnover was slightly up at 7,673.191 million in the ready market and 3,080.374 million in future contracts.

April marked the highest gains, with listed capital at Rs. 1,675,353.476 million and market capitalization at an impressive Rs. 9,746,961.299 million. The KSE 100 Index rose to 71,102.550 and the All Share Index to 46,554.240. Turnover of shares in the ready market was 9,177.241 million and in future contracts was 3,096.993 million.
